Our last fly-in of the year 2008 was at Luke173's location of choice, revisiting a former fly-in location of La Paz, Bolivia. With more than three years since the last fly-in here, the difference in scenery quality (from V7 to V9) was especially impressive. A fair amount of people showed up for the event despite the challenging weather, as the surroundings of La Paz offered a variety of interesting places to visit, from the mountain valleys east of the city to a spectacular (if slightly inaccurate) sloped runway near Lake Titicaca and the Peruvian border.
